Transaction 78cfe7213a5574b9802dcb4c3075f3dfc142f2827f49a8a680a99195601fb046
1 Input
2 Outputs
- 78cfe7213a5574b9802dcb4c3075f3dfc142f2827f49a8a680a99195601fb046:0
- 78cfe7213a5574b9802dcb4c3075f3dfc142f2827f49a8a680a99195601fb046:1
value 1039079
address 3H6r4e2fsJBiSCUdPQciTAJL6TFASewxQg
value 22896791
address 15jFrFUh4Yq5upSDSts3fEhybhVP8jyGNx